/*
* File: initfile.h
* Summary: Simple reading of init file.
* Written by: David Loewenstern
*/
#ifndef INITFILE_H
#define INITFILE_H
#include <string>
#include <cstdio>
#include "enum.h"
enum drop_mode_type
{
DM_SINGLE,
DM_MULTI,
};
god_type str_to_god(std::string god);
int str_to_summon_type (const std::string &str);
std::string gametype_to_str(game_type type);
std::string read_init_file(bool runscript = false);
struct newgame_def;
newgame_def read_startup_prefs();
void read_options(FILE *f, bool runscript = false);
void read_options(const std::string &s, bool runscript = false,
bool clear_aliases = false);
void parse_option_line(const std::string &line, bool runscript = false);
void apply_ascii_display(bool ascii);
void get_system_environment(void);
struct system_environment
{
public:
std::string crawl_name;
std::string crawl_rc;
std::string crawl_dir;
std::vector<std::string> rcdirs; // Directories to search for includes.
std::string morgue_dir;
std::string macro_dir;
std::string crawl_base; // Directory from argv[0], may be used to
// locate datafiles.
std::string crawl_exe; // File from argv[0].
std::string home; // only used by MULTIUSER systems
#ifdef DGL_SIMPLE_MESSAGING
std::string messagefile; // File containing messages from other users.
bool have_messages; // There are messages waiting to be read.
unsigned message_check_tick;
#endif
std::string scorefile;
std::vector<std::string> cmd_args;
int map_gen_iters;
std::vector<std::string> extra_opts_first;
std::vector<std::string> extra_opts_last;
public:
void add_rcdir(const std::string &dir);
};
extern system_environment SysEnv;
bool parse_args(int argc, char **argv, bool rc_only);
struct newgame_def;
void write_newgame_options_file(const newgame_def& prefs);
void save_player_name(void);
std::string channel_to_str(int ch);
int str_to_channel(const std::string &);
class InitLineInput
{
public:
virtual ~InitLineInput() { }
virtual bool eof() = 0;
virtual std::string getline() = 0;
};
class FileLineInput : public InitLineInput
{
public:
FileLineInput(FILE *f) : file(f) { }
bool eof()
{
return !file || feof(file);
}
std::string getline()
{
char s[256] = "";
if (!eof())
fgets(s, sizeof s, file);
return (s);
}
private:
FILE *file;
};
class StringLineInput : public InitLineInput
{
public:
StringLineInput(const std::string &s) : str(s), pos(0) { }
bool eof()
{
return pos >= str.length();
}
std::string getline()
{
if (eof())
return "";
std::string::size_type newl = str.find("\n", pos);
if (newl == std::string::npos)
newl = str.length();
std::string line = str.substr(pos, newl - pos);
pos = newl + 1;
return line;
}
private:
const std::string &str;
std::string::size_type pos;
};
#endif
